*   >> Lectura Educación Artículos >> science >> programación

Cuadro de lista de Windows Styles

Controles de Windows predefinidas - Parte 16 Volumen - Interfaz de usuario de Windows Introducción Esto es parte de mi serie 16, Controles de Windows predefinidas. Para entender este tutorial, la mayoría ha leído todos los tutoriales anteriores de la serie. En esta parte de la serie, nos fijamos en la lista de la caja de Windows Estilos. Nota: Si no puede ver el código o si cree que falta algo (enlace roto, la imagen ausente), simplemente en contacto conmigo en [email protected]. Es decir, en contacto conmigo para el más mínimo problema que tenga acerca de lo que está leyendo.

Estilos El aspecto y el comportamiento exterior de un control viene dado por sus estilos. Estos estilos son el WS_CHILD. Los estilos pueden ser combinados con el | operador como valor para el argumento dwStyle de la función CreateWindowEx. | significa y /o en esa posición. Los artículos que escribe como el valor dwStyle son identificadores de constantes. Ahora te doy las constantes de estilo y sus significados. Constante: LBS_COMBOBOX Significado: Este estilo notifica a un cuadro de lista que es parte de un cuadro combinado (ver más adelante).

LBS_DISABLENOSCROLL: Este estilo muestra una barra de desplazamiento horizontal o vertical desactivada cuando el cuadro de lista no contiene elementos suficientes para desplazarse. Si no se especifica este estilo, la barra de desplazamiento se oculta cuando el cuadro de lista no contiene suficientes elementos. Este estilo debe ser utilizado con el estilo WS_VSCROLL o WS_HSCROLL. LBS_EXTENDEDSEL: Este estilo permite que varios elementos de la lista que se seleccionarán mediante el uso de la tecla SHIFT y el ratón o combinaciones de teclas especiales.

LBS_HASSTRINGS: Este estilo especifica que un cuadro de lista contiene artículos que consisten en cadenas de texto. El cuadro de lista conserva la memoria y direcciones para las cadenas para que la aplicación puede utilizar el mensaje LB_GETTEXT para recuperar el texto de un artículo en particular. Por defecto, todos los cuadros de lista tienen este estilo. LBS_MULTICOLUMN: Es posible tener un cuadro de lista de varias columnas. Este estilo especifica un cuadro de lista de varias columnas que se pueden desplazar horizontalmente.

El cuadro de lista calcula automáticamente el ancho de las columnas, o una aplicación puede establecer el ancho utilizando el mensaje LB_SETCOLUMNWIDTH (ver más adelante). Nota: Un cuadro de lista con el estilo LBS_MULTICOLUMN no puede desplazarse verticalmente y h

Page   <<       [1] [2] [3] >>
Copyright © 2008 - 2016 Lectura Educación Artículos,https://lectura.nmjjxx.com All rights reserved.